There are many different types of machines in the world. Machines help people do work, and make it easier for them. There are six simple machines, and the rest are classified as complex. These six simple machines are: 1) Pulley 2) Screw 3) Lever 4) Inclined Plane 5) Wheel and axle 6)Wedge
